'Hancock' release postponed

Jun 25, 2008 NR



New Delhi, June 25 (IANS) Just when Sony Pictures' "Hancock" was set to give tough competition to newcomer Harman Baweja's launch pad "Love Story 2050" by releasing on the same day, the former has been postponed by a week to "provide relief to Indian competition".


Both films are based on a sci-fi theme and were to be released July 4 but now "Hancock" would be released July 11.


"This move of extending the release date one week further will definitely give some relief to Indian competitors as Sony Pictures believes in healthy competition.


"There are also a lot of differences in the other movie in terms of the technology and budget involved as compared to 'Hancock'," a statement released on behalf of Sony Pictures said.


Kersy Daruwala, the managing director of Sony Pictures, said: "'Hancock' is deeply strong in US and we want to reap the advantage of the grand US opening on the box office."


"Our distributors, exhibitors and marketing team also suggested us that if we release 'Hancock' a week later in India, we will definitely get favourable shows and a good response from the viewers of our movie. That is all we want," said Daruwala.


While popular American actor Will Smith will share screen space with Academy award winner Charlize Theron in "Hancock", debutante Harman Baweja has been paired with Priyanka Chopra in "Love Story 2050".


"Hancock" is an action genre film with a budget of over $150 million and "Love Story 2050" is primarily a love story spread across two time zones - 2007 and 2050 - and talks about what binds the two time zones.
